We have our home dir's mounted by NIS, so the default 
~/.kde/share/apps/karm/karm.ics is a remote.

Can edit the file but I do not know how to speak 'calandrian' :) I also set  
world permissions to rw, but no change in behaviour.

When I switch to a local file, karm is OK, so it has some relation with the 
mounted home diretory. Will use this workaround, but would appreciate a fix, 
because this is not the only machine I work on and syncing the *.ics by 
hand .........
